#b65bcd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b65bcd is composed of 71.4% red, 35.7%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.2%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 287.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 58%. #b65bcd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b6ff with #6d009b.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#b65bcd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b65bcd has RGB values of R:182, G:91,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 11951053.

Shades and Tints of #b65bcd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b65bcd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#998c9c is the less saturated color, while #d32afe is the most saturated one.
